  • Q: How to determine the extent of cam lobe wear and perform a camshaft and Camshaft Bearing replacement in 2.5L four cylinder engine on 1995 Jeep Wrangler?
    A: To find out the level of wear of the cam lobe, one should measure the lobe lift before the removal of the camshaft, with the number one piston on the TDC on the compression phase. Bolt a dial indicator on the engine in a position which will allow to place the plunger of the indicator on the top part of the first rocker arm above the pushrod. Centre the dial indicator on the investigating cam lobe and rotate the crankshaft slowly in the normal direction of rotation until the indicator needle no longer increases and turns in the opposite direction, while noting maximum lift of the cam lobe. Perform the same for the other values with each piston at the top dead center on the compression stroke and also firing order sequence as mentioned before. Once all the checks are done, make a comparison with the specifications and if camshaft lobe lift is lower than the standard value , replace the camshaft. I would remove the negative cable from Battery, remove the existing radiator and depending on the model for, vehicles with air conditioning; there is no need to disconnect the refrigerant lines; but unbolt the compressor. For the vehicles with carburetor, first remove the fuel pump and distributor, if have not removed the valve cover already. I would take out all the rocker arms, pushrods, hydraulic lifters, timing chain and sprockets since if the camshaft looks to have rubbed the timing chain cover then the oil pressure relieved holes in the rear cam journal should be checked for debris. After that install the bolt at one end of the camshaft so that it can be turned into a handle and then pull out the camshaft cautiously from the block supporting it near the block so that the bearing are not spoilt. Subsequent to removal, the camshaft should be cleaner in solvent and the bearing journals should be checked for wear, pitting and seizure; if signs of these are evident then the camshaft and bearings will need replacement. If the journals are good, then take the micrometer and read the dimensions as well as look out for conditions such as high wear or out-of-roundness. Using a telescoping gauge and a micrometer check the inside diameter of each camshaft bearing subtracting the cam journal diameter from the bearing inside diameter to get the bearing oil clearance, comparing it to the standards and replacing if necessary with new bearings. Check the distributor drive gear as to their condition and replace the camshaft if seemed to be bad. Inspection for damaged camshaft lobes includes discoloration, score marks, chipped areas, pitting, and uneven wear; if the lobes are intact and if measurements indicate it as such, the camshaft can be reused. Because of this, bearing replacement needs extra tool work and skills , so it is best to take the engine block to an automotive machine shop. For installation use moly-base grease or engine assembly lube on the camshaft bearing journals and lobes then place the camshaft into position in the engine block and while doing this the installer should support it either from the block as this can cause scraping of the bearing. Loosely fit the camshaft sprocket on the camshaft and rotate it to align the timing mark with the centre line of the crank, then take off the sprocket. Replace all other parts in the reverse order of removal and ensure that the lifters get fitted back to their positions if the original camshaft and lifters are being rebuilt, else fit new lifters if a new shaft is being used. Last but not the least, pour some coolant, replace the oil and filter besides switching on the engine to check for the presence of any leaks or unusual sounds, check the ignition timing.
